Unfortunately, it's not looking like Assembla has the API we would need to
support it properly. The only way we can use the code browser URLs is if
they returned the raw content of the object and if we could access them
with Basic HTTP Auth. I imagine it requires logging into the site manually
first, which is a problem.
The way they have authentication for the API may also prevent us from being
able to access it, since we would need to register as an OAuth2 application
on their site, and pass out the secret keys to everyone. It's unclear
whether the same application can be registered many times.
I'll keep this ticket open for the future, but right now, I don't see
anything we can do.
